Lady Wildcats Come up Short against Great Falls

Jackson, Tenn. –For those in attendance at the 2016 Rotary Classic at Oman Arena in Jackson Saturday many would tell you the Great Falls Lady Argos should be ranked well than No. 18 in the nation. Among those may very well be Bethel Coach Chris Nelson. The Argos beat his No. 10 ranked squad on the final night of the classic 55-51.

Using their size was a factor in the game for GFU but it was also the guard play of Darah Huertas-Vining and Stephanie McDonagh which also played big roles in the victory. McDonagh scored 10 points and grabbed 10 rebounds while Huertas-Vining was in double figures with 11 points. Bethel's Shamon Pearson led all scorers with 19 points.

Great Falls used a 10-point unanswered to erase a Bethel 30-27 lead in the third quarter and Bethel could never catch the squad from Montana after that. Great Falls had a 30-19 advantage in points in the paint. They also enjoyed a 20-9 margin in points off turnovers.

Bethel hit seven three-pointers to four by GFU but shot just 29 percent overall from the field. Great Falls shot 38 percent hitting 22-of- 57 attempts from the floor. The Lady Argos had a 35-32 advantage in rebounds.

Both teams had strong defensive efforts. Bethel committed 17 turnovers while GFU had 16 mistakes in the contest.

Coach Nelson commented, "Great Falls is a great basketball team. We were good in this classic but when you play these teams you have to better than just good. We made too many mistakes and against teams like we saw in this classic you cannot get away with that. We are not in rhythm offensively right now but it is a process and we feel we are getting there." He added, "We have two key and tough conference games coming up and we need to get back to work and get ready."
